[Code of Federal Regulations] [Title 31, Volume 2] [Revised as of July 1, 2002] From the U.S. Government Printing Office via GPO Access [CITE: 31CFR223.22] [Page 72] TITLE 31--MONEY AND FINANCE: TREASURY CHAPTER II--FISCAL SERVICE, DEPARTMENT OF THE TREASURY PART 223--SURETY COMPANIES DOING BUSINESS WITH THE UNITED STATES--Table of Contents Sec. 223.22 Fees for services of the Treasury Department. (a) Fees shall be imposed an collected, for the services listed in paragraphs (a) (1) through (4) of this section which are performed by the Treasury Department, regardless of whether the action requested is granted or denied. The payee of the check or other instrument shall be the Financial Management Service, Treasury Department. The amount of the fee will be based on which of the following categories of service is requested: (1) Examination of a company's application for a certificate of authority as an acceptable surety on Federal bonds or for a certificate of authority as an acceptable reinsuring company on such bonds (see Sec. 223.2); (2) Examination of a company's application for recognition as an admitted reinsurer (except on excess risks running to the United States) of surety companies doing business with the United States (see Sec. 223.12(a) and (b)); (3) Determination of a company's continuing qualifications for annual renewal of its certificate of authority (see Sec. 223.3); or (4) Determination of a company's continuing qualifications for annual renewal of its authority as an admitted reinsurer (see Sec. 223.12(c)). (b) In a given year a uniform fee will be collected from every company requesting a particular category of service, e.g., determination of a company's continuing qualifications for annual renewal of its certificate of authority. However, the Treasury Department reserves the right to redetermine the amounts of fees annually. Fees are determined in accordance with Office of Management and Budget Circular A-25, as amended. (c) Specific fee information may be obtained from the Assistant Commissioner, Comptroller at the address shown in Sec. 223.2. In addition, a notice of the amount of a fee referred to in Sec. 223.22(a) (1) through (4) will be published in the Federal Register as each change in such fee is made.
